The Mechanics of the Descent: How Plinko Works
At its core, plinko is remarkably uncomplicated. A disc, typically made of plastic or metal, is dropped from the top of a vertically oriented board. This board is populated with rows of pegs, strategically positioned to deflect the disc’s path as it falls. Each time the disc contacts a peg, it’s redirected either to the left or the right, creating a cascading effect. The final destination of the disc – and the corresponding prize – is determined by the slot it lands in at the bottom of the board. The distribution of prizes across these slots can vary significantly, adding another layer of strategic consideration, even though the outcome is largely left to chance.
The Role of Peg Placement and Board Design
The arrangement of the pegs isn’t arbitrary. The density and pattern of pegs directly influence the probability of the disc landing in specific slots. A more uniform peg distribution generally leads to a more even distribution of outcomes. However, designers can manipulate the peg placement to favor certain slots, creating higher-value tiers or increasing the excitement around specific prizes. The angle of the board and the material of the pegs also play a role in the disc's bounce and trajectory. The friction between the disc and the pegs impacts the energy lost with each impact, influencing how far the disc travels laterally, impacting its final destination.

The Dopamine Effect and Near-Misses
Each drop of the disc triggers a release of dopamine in the brain,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ure and reward. This effect is amplified by “near-misses” – instances where the disc narrowly misses a high-value slot. These near-misses create a heightened sense of anticipation and encourage players to try again, believing that their luck might change with the next drop. The psychological impact of these near-misses demonstrates how the brain interprets and responds to probabilistic events, leading to a compelling cycle of hope and anticipation. The Physics Behind the Bounce: Analyzing the Trajectory
Beyond the immediate thrill of the game, the movement of the disc in plinko is governed by principles of physics. The disc's trajectory is influenced by gravity, the angle of impact with each peg, and the coefficient of restitution between the disc and the peg material. While predicting the exact path of the disc is incredibly complex, due to the multitude of variables involved, certain patterns and tendencies can be observed. For example, a more elastic disc (higher coefficient of restitution) will tend to bounce further and maintain more of its initial momentum, whereas a less elastic disc will lose energy with each impact, resulting in a more predictable, but shorter, descent. The angles at which the disc strikes the pegs also determine the direction of its deflection, contributing to the fundamentally stochastic nature of the game.
Understanding these physical principles allows for more informed board design, potentially optimizing the game for specific desired outcomes. Manufacturers can carefully select materials and adjust peg placement to manipulate the probability distribution, influencing how prizes are won. However, maintaining a degree of randomness is crucial for preserving the game's inherent excitement and fairness. The balance between predictability and unpredictability remains a key design consideration.
